Frederick Casimir, Count of Hanau-Lichtenberg (1623-1685)

"Friedrich Casimir of Hanau (born 4 August 1623 in Bouxwiller; died: 30 March 1685 in Hanau) was a member of the Hanau-Lichtenberg branch of the House of Hanau. He was the ruling Count of Hanau-Lichtenberg from 1641 and of Hanau-Münzenberg from 1642." - (en.wikipedia.org 01.02.2020)
